England ride Curran’s five, ease past Afghans

-

NEW DELHI: Ten days after his three-wicket burst guided England to a seven-run win over Australia in Canberra, Sam Curran starred with the ball again as England coasted to a five-wicket win over Afghanista­n in Perth.

Curran’s maiden T20I five-for broke the back of Afghan batting that gasped for momentum throughout before folding for 112 in 19.4 overs.

England’s big-hitters too struggled for fluency but the below-par total was never going to put them under any pressure, reaching 113/5 in 18.1 overs with a late push delivered by Liam Livingston­e

(29* off 21b).

Afghanista­n lost their first wicket in the third over and made just 35 runs in the powerplay. Ben Stokes chipped in with two wickets as did Mark Wood.

Curran, introduced in the eighth over, removed the wellset Ibrahim Zadran and Usman Ghani before sending back Azmatullah Omarzai, Rashid Khan and Fazalhaq Farooqi, conceding 10 runs in 3.4 overs.

112 in 19.4 overs (I Zadran 32; S Curran 5/10) lost to 113/5 in 18.1 overs (L Livingston­e 29*) by 5 wickets.
